A clean sandstone core sample 2" in diameter and 12" long weighs 1407.9 g. When the sample was saturated completely with fresh water, its weight increased to 1494.4 g. With both ends of the sample open to the atmosphere, the sample was then placed under a confining pressure of 500 psig. This caused 0.125 cm3 of water to squeeze out of the sample. The confining pressure was then increased in steps and the total volume of squeezed water was recorded as in the table below. What is the pore compressibility of the core sample? Confining Pressure, psia Total Volume of Squeezed Water, ml 0 0 500 0.125 1000 0.260 1500 0.350 2000 0.500 2500 0.650 3000 0.760
